King and Assassins
King and Assassins is an asymmetrical
fantasy game of strategy and deception for two players. One player
controls a vile king and his knightly lackeys who try to force their way
into the castle through a mob of wrathful citizens. The other player
controls the mob itself and – more importantly – three assassins who
hide among the crowd hoping to kill or stop the ruler long enough for
the people to deal with him using their bare fists. The king has only so
much time before he is overpowered by his own subjects but using guile
and swords of his guards he may be able to eliminate the assassins and
hopefully escape into the safety of his palace.
The gameplay is based upon Action Cards which show a limited number
of Action Points available to both sides. First, the king and his
knights move around the board securing their position or eliminating
dangers by pushing aside the crowd, then the assassins hidden among the
crowd prepare for their lethal strike by killing guards or making the
king's progress slower. It's up to the players to make the most of the
Action Points available in the current round. The king's player wins if
he manages to escape from the board using one of the exits or if his
knights eliminate all the assassins. The assassins win if they kill the
king by dealing him two wounds or stall him long enough so that the
Action Card deck is depleted.
Choose your strategy, hide the assassins among twelve beautifully
illustrated citizens and play two different scenarios, each with a
multitude of choices, in this simple yet rewarding game. And remember,
every familiar face may conceal a sharp blade!
